Understanding the Dubai Civil Defense (DCD) Decor Approval Process
Securing authorization for your home decor in Dubai necessitates a meticulous understanding of the Dubai Civil Defense (DCD) regulations. The DCD carefully enforces safety requirements to maintain the well-being of residents and visitors alike.
- Before commencing any alterations, it's crucial to present a detailed application to the DCD, outlining your planned decor design.
- Thorough drawings and requirements are vital to illustrate your vision and highlight compliance with current DCD standards.
- Officials from the DCD will assess your application and execute an physical inspection to verify that your design meet security requirements.
Properly navigating the DCD decor approval process can sometimes be a extended endeavor. However, by adhering with guidelines and preserving open communication with the DCD, you can secure authorization for your aspirational decor.
Acquiring DCD Permit for Construction and Interior Design in Dubai
Navigating the intricacies of the Dubai Civil Defense (DCD) approval process can be a daunting obstacle for both construction and interior design experts. To ensure your project receives the necessary permits, it's crucial to grasp the DCD's stringent standards.
Before you initiate construction or design work, a thorough assessment of your project plans and specifications is essential. The DCD has specific demands regarding fire safety, building codes, and accessibility.
Presenting a complete application package that satisfies these requirements is paramount. This typically encompasses detailed drawings, structural calculations, and evidence demonstrating compliance with all applicable laws.
Once your application has been filed, the DCD will conduct a comprehensive examination. Be prepared to respond to any concerns raised by the authorities.
A successful DCD approval can pave the way for a smooth and seamless construction or interior design journey.
